Partage via


Compteurs de performances du moteur d’orchestration

Le moteur d’orchestration gère plusieurs compteurs de performances que vous pouvez examiner avec Performance Monitor pour voir combien d’instances d’orchestration et de transactions sont traitées par le moteur au fil du temps.

Pour exécuter l’Analyseur de performances, accédez au menu Démarrer , sélectionnez Exécuter, tapez perfmon, puis appuyez sur Entrée. Cliquez sur le bouton Ajouter , puis sélectionnez Orchestrations XLANG/s dans la liste déroulante Objet de performance .

Les compteurs de performances suivants sont accessibles pour chaque instance hôte sous la catégorie d’objet de performance Orchestrations XLANG/s :

Compteur Commentaires
% mémoire physique utilisée Pourcentage utilisé de la mémoire physique totale sur l’ordinateur.
Domaines d’application actifs Nombre de domaines d’application d’orchestration chargés dans le processus.
Facteur de lot moyen Nombre de points de persistance atteints depuis le démarrage de l’instance hôte, divisé par le nombre de transactions sous-jacentes.
Transactions de base de données Nombre de transactions de base de données effectuées depuis le démarrage de l’instance hôte.
Transactions de base de données/s Nombre moyen effectué par seconde.
Orchestrations déshydratables Nombre d’instances d’orchestration pouvant être déshydratées qui sont actuellement hébergées par l’instance hôte.
Déshydratage des orchestrations Nombre d’orchestrations qui se trouvent dans le processus de déshydratage.
Cycle de déshydratation en cours Indique s’il existe un cycle de déshydratation en cours.
Cycles de déshydratation Nombre de cycles de déshydratation terminés.
Seuil de déshydratation Nombre en millisecondes qui détermine la façon dont les orchestrations sont déshydratées de manière agressive. Si le moteur d’orchestration prédit qu’une instance sera déshydratable pendant une durée supérieure à ce seuil, elle déshydra l’instance.
Orchestrations inactives Nombre d’instances d’orchestration inactive actuellement hébergées par l’instance hôte. Cela fait référence aux orchestrations qui ne progressent pas, mais qui ne sont pas déshydratables, comme lorsque l’orchestration est bloquée en attente d’une réception, d’une écoute ou d’un retard dans une transaction atomique.
Mégaoctets alloués à la mémoire privée Mégaoctets de mémoire privée allouée pour l’instance hôte.
Mégaoctets alloués à la mémoire virtuelle Mégaoctets réservés à la mémoire virtuelle pour l’instance hôte.
Échecs de connexion de base de données MessageBox Nombre de tentatives de connexions de base de données ayant échoué depuis le démarrage de l’instance hôte.
Bases de données MessageBox en ligne Nombre de bases de données MessageBox actuellement disponibles pour l’application.
Orchestrations terminées Nombre d’instances d’orchestration terminées depuis le démarrage de l’instance hôte.
Orchestrations terminées/s Nombre moyen terminé par seconde.
Orchestrations créées Nombre d’instances d’orchestration créées depuis le démarrage de l’instance hôte.
Orchestrations créées/s Nombre moyen créé par seconde.
Orchestrations déshydratées Nombre d’instances d’orchestration déshydratées depuis le démarrage de l’instance hôte.
Orchestrations déshydratées/s Nombre moyen déshydraté par seconde.
Orchestrations ignorées Nombre d’instances d’orchestration éliminées de la mémoire depuis que l’instance hôte a démarré. Une orchestration peut être abandonnée si le moteur ne parvient pas à conserver son état.
Orchestrations ignorées/s Nombre moyen ignoré par seconde.
Orchestrations réhydratées Nombre d’instances d’orchestration réhydratées depuis le démarrage de l’instance hôte.
Orchestrations réhydratées/s Nombre moyen réhydraté par seconde.
Orchestrations résident dans la mémoire Nombre d’instances d’orchestration actuellement hébergées par l’instance hôte.
Orchestrations planifiées pour la déshydratation Nombre d’orchestrations déshydratables pour lesquelles il existe une demande de déshydratation en attente.
Orchestrations suspendues Nombre d’instances d’orchestration suspendues depuis le démarrage de l’instance hôte.
Orchestrations suspendues/s Nombre moyen suspendu par seconde.
Messages en attente Nombre de messages reçus pour lesquels la réception n’a pas encore été acceptée dans la boîte de message.
Éléments de travail en attente Nombre de blocs d’exécution de code planifiés pour l’exécution.
Points de persistance Nombre de fois qu’une instance d’orchestration a conservé son état dans la base de données depuis le démarrage de l’instance hôte.
Points de persistance/s Nombre moyen d’instances d’orchestration persistantes par seconde.
Orchestrations exécutables Nombre d’instances d’orchestration prêtes à être exécutées.
Exécution d’orchestrations Nombre d’instances d’orchestration en cours d’exécution.
Étendues transactionnelles abandonnées Nombre d’étendues atomiques ou longues qui ont été abandonnées depuis le démarrage de l’instance hôte.
Étendues transactionnelles abandonnées/s Nombre moyen abandonné par seconde.
Étendues transactionnelles validées Nombre d’étendues atomiques ou longues qui ont réussi depuis le démarrage de l’instance hôte.
Étendues transactionnelles validées/s Nombre moyen validé par seconde.
Étendues transactionnelles compensées Nombre d’étendues atomiques ou longues qui ont correctement terminé les étendues de compensation depuis le démarrage de l’application.
Étendues transactionnelles compensées/s Nombre moyen compensé par seconde.

Voir aussi

Caractéristiques de performances du moteur
Scénario 2 : Dimensionnement de la base de données de suivi pour les messages dans les orchestrations
Mesure du débit maximal du moteur durable
Mesure du débit maximal de suivi durable